In a place like Tucson, where summer highs are not just a possibility but a certainty, your AC unit works overtime. This constant demand means certain issues crop up more frequently. Think about clogged drain lines from condensation, refrigerant leaks due to constant operation, or even fan motor failures. These aren't just random problems; they're often directly related to the intense workload your system endures day after day under the Arizona sun. Considering the dry heat, dust can also be a significant factor, leading to clogged filters and strained components. Proper and timely maintenance is key to preventing these common Arizona AC headaches.

The '3-minute rule' is a guideline to prevent premature wear on your AC's compressor. It suggests waiting at least three minutes after your AC turns off before it cycles back on. This allows pressure to equalize, protecting the compressor, especially important during Tucson's long cooling seasons.
